Preexplosion phenomena in heavy metal azides

B. P. Aduev, È. D. Aluker, G. M. Belokurov, A. N. Drobchik, Yu. A. Zakharov, A. G. Krechetov, A. Yu. Mitrofanov

Kemerovo State University, 650043, Kemerovo

Abstract: The paper reports results of investigation of the explosive decomposition of heavy metal azides in real time. The characteristics of the detected predetonation effects – the preexplosion conductance and luminescence of heavy metal azides – are described. The obtained value of the preexplosion conductivity of silver azide indicates that the process is of a chain nature. A model for the development of explosion of heavy metal azides is developed including multiplication of active particles (holes) by a first-order reaction and chain termination by a second-order reaction.
